
Vivek Agnihotri’s film The Kashmir Files is doing outstanding at the box office. Despite being developed on a shoestring budget with no promotion and marketing, as well as a slew of problems, the film is exploding in theatres. On March 11, The Kashmir Files was released in theatres. The film is set in 1990 during the Kashmir insurgency and stars Anupam Kher and Mithun Chakraborty.
The film had a great box office collections despite competition with SS Rajamouli’s RRR. The total collection of The Kashmir Files now stands at 245.03 cr nett.

The film is bankrolled by Tej Narayan Agarwal, Abhishek Agarwal, Pallavi Joshi and Vivek Agnihotri under the Zee Studios, IAmBuddha and Abhishek Agarwal Arts banners.
